Facebook is the largest social media platform with over 2.8 billion users.
Over a billion hours of video content are watched on YouTube every day! It has a potential advertising reach of over 2.2 billion people.
TikTok is the fastest growing social media platform. It focuses solely on short video content. It has 0.7 billion monthly active users, but is growing quickly.
Twitter’s potential advertising reach is almost 0.4 billion users. While not as large as the other networks, it’s still useful for certain types of content and audiences.
Instagram started as photo sharing app, but is shifting towards video to compete with TikTok. Its potential advertising reach is over 1.3 billion people.
Blogging is a way to drive traffic to your site, and content you can share on social media. It also helps with SEO for the rest of the website.
LinkedIn has over 700 million members, with a focus on business and jobs.

What career options are available in social media marketing?
There are quite a few. Your PR agencies, the vast majority of them, are going to have some department focused on social media. Again, content creation is a huge component of it. In the case of social media management, you’re probably more focused on the scheduling of the content and where it will be posted. You could even be working on social media marketing in a more corporate environment. Maybe you’re working in close vicinity to the CEO of a company and you want to share their voice. There are a lot of opportunities where you would be able to talk on behalf of the CEO and create content for that type of person. Ultimately, there are a lot of different job opportunities within the spectrum.
There are also a lot of job opportunities within the media buying spectrum, buying paid advertising on social media. Advertising is a huge component. When something is paid, it’s often a bit separate from PR. PR is focused on things that are earned, whereas with advertising you are paying for that space, and that paid space is a huge opportunity on social media as well. So there’s a ton of opportunities on all of these different platforms to incorporate paid advertising as well, and those job opportunities again tend to be focused on media buying, so you wouldn’t necessarily be focused on creating the content on social media, but you would be focused on choosing where the content is going and how much the person is spending for that space.
What will students learn in this program?
There are a lot of different things that we talk about within each day of the social media certificate, but ultimately a major component is going to be, how to develop a successful social media strategy so before you are creating the content, before you are buying the media, you want to have a clear understanding of your strengths and also what you weaknesses are for either yourself, or the business you are working for, and developing an appropriate strategy. An example is perhaps you’re not posting on TikTok, but your main focus is YouTube and assessing which social media platforms are going to work best for you.
Assessing an appropriate schedule for the content you are sharing online, so that way you can be consistent with what you are sharing online. We do also talk about the creative component of social media marketing so the actual content creation itself, how to create viable creative, ideas that would be successful on a social media platform, ultimately focusing on storytelling on social media rather than posting static, basic information. Overall that tends to be more successful on social media and that is what we share in the class, as well.
We also talk about insights and analytics, understanding your target market, who is watching your content, who is sharing your content, who is engaging with your content, and also lastly the paid media component of it, paying for advertising on these various social media platforms. How it can be advantageous not only for your outreach to perhaps a broader audience, but also for insights into who your audience is, as well.

What advice would you give students beginning the Social Media Marketing Certificate?
My best advice for someone beginning the social media marketing program is to think about your community; think about your audience and what they want. Again, I think one of the biggest mistakes that both individuals and businesses make is that we naturally gravitate towards doing what we want or creating something that we think is going to be beneficial for us, and when it comes to social media and connecting with your audience or community, it is essential to have a solid understanding of what that community or audience wants, instead of what you want for yourself. One of the huge benefits of social media is that it enables you to see what your audience likes and doesn’t like, and what they are engaging with and not engaging with. You have that instant feedback, which is such a helpful component.
